Ingredients and Their Role
* All-Purpose Flour (2 ½ cups): The foundation of the bread, providing structure and a tender crumb.
* Baking Powder (2 tsp): Helps the bread rise and become fluffy.
* Salt (½ tsp): Balances the sweetness and enhances the flavors.
* Ground Cinnamon (1 tsp for bread, 2 tsp for coating): Adds warmth and depth to both the bread and the sugary crust.
* Unsalted Butter (½ cup for bread, ½ cup for coating): Adds richness and moisture to the bread, while melted butter helps the cinnamon sugar stick.
* Granulated Sugar (1 cup for bread, ½ cup for coating): Sweetens the bread and creates that irresistible crunchy coating.
* Eggs (2 large): Bind the ingredients together and add moisture.
* Vanilla Extract (1 tsp): Enhances the overall flavor with a hint of sweetness.
* Milk (½ cup): Keeps the bread moist and tender.
How to Make Cinnamon Sugar Donut Sweet Bread
Preparing the Oven and Pan
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ease an 8x4-inch or 9x5-inch loaf pan with butter or cooking spray, ensuring it’s well-coated to prevent sticking.
Mixing the Dry Ingredients
In a medium bowl, whisk together the flour, baking powder, salt, and cinnamon. Set aside.
Creaming the Butter and Sugar
In a large bowl, use a hand mixer or stand mixer to cream the softened butter and sugar until light and fluffy, about 3-4 minutes.
Adding Eggs and Vanilla
Add the eggs one at a time, mixing well after each addition. Stir in the vanilla extract until fully incorporated.
Combining Wet and Dry Ingredients
Gradually add the dry ingredients to the wet mixture, alternating with the milk. Begin and end with the dry ingredients, mixing just until combined. Be careful not to overmix, as this can make the bread dense.
Baking the Bread
Pour the batter into the prepared loaf pan, smoothing the top with a spatula. Bake for 45-50 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ean.
Preparing the Cinnamon Sugar Coating
While the bread bakes, melt the butter for the coating in a small bowl. In another bowl, mix the sugar and cinnamon.
Coating the Bread
Once the bread is done, let it cool in the pan for 10 minutes. Turn it out onto a wire rack, brush it with melted butter, and roll it in the cinnamon sugar mixture until fully coated.

Perfect Pairings
Serve this sweet bread warm with a cup of coffee, tea, or hot chocolate for a cozy treat. For an extra indulgence, spread a slice with butter or drizzle it with caramel sauce. It also pairs beautifully with fresh fruit or a scoop of vanilla ice cream for dessert.
Creative Variations
Chocolate Chip Twist: Fold in ½ cup of chocolate chips to the batter for a chocolatey surprise.
Nutty Delight: Add ½ cup of chopped walnuts or pecans for a crunchy contrast.
Glazed Finish: Drizzle a simple powdered sugar glaze over the top for extra sweetness.
Storing and Reheating
Store the bread in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 3 days. For longer storage, wrap it tightly and freeze for up to 3 months. To reheat, warm slices in the microwave for 10-15 seconds or in the oven at 350°F (175°C) for 5-10 minutes.

Instructions
Step 01
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ease and flour a 9x5-inch loaf pan or line it with parchment paper.
Step 02
In a medium bowl, whisk together the flour, baking powder, baking soda, and salt.
Step 03
In a large mixing bowl, beat the softened butter and sugar until light and fluffy, about 2–3 minutes.
Step 04
Beat in the eggs, one at a time, then stir in the vanilla extract.
Step 05
Gradually add the dry ingredients to the wet mixture, alternating with the buttermilk. Start and end with the dry ingredients. Mix until just combined (do not overmix).
Step 06
Pour half the batter into the prepared pan. Sprinkle half the cinnamon sugar mixture over it. Add the remaining batter and top with the rest of the cinnamon sugar. Use a knife to gently swirl the mixture into the batter.
Step 07
Bake for 50–60 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ean. Let it cool in the pan for 10 minutes before transferring to a wire rack.
Step 08
While the bread is still warm, brush the top with melted butter. Mix the sugar and cinnamon, then sprinkle generously over the bread.
Step 09
Let the bread cool completely before slicing. Serve with coffee, tea, or enjoy as is!
